An airplane can fly at a speed, that allows it to fly 50 yards in 3⁄2 of a second. How long will it take an airplane at the same speed to fly 20 yards? Write your answer as a fraction of a second.

find the ratio of 20 yards compared to 50 yards:
20/50 = 2/5
this means it would take 2/5 of the time to fly 20 yards
multiply 3/2 seconds by 2/5
3/2 * 2/5 = 6/10 = 3/5 of a second to fly 20 yards
